  2. Most organized arms dealing, as roleplayed by factions, is the sale of stolen legal firearms or firearms purchased in poorly regulated transactions in gun states. The profit margin is significant, as criminals and gangs will pay several times the legal sale price for an unregistered firearm they can use in crimes. If you're selling firearms outside the bounds of the law, you are an arms dealer or arms trafficker rather than a legal gun seller. Arms trafficking can be divided into two basic categories: state and federal. California state arms trafficking charges are generally less serious - all you have really done is sell a locally acquired firearm without a license or without conducting the proper background checks. For this you may be sentenced to six months in county jail or fined, with more serious consequences for aggravating factors (e.g. prior trafficking convictions). Federal arms trafficking is much more serious, and applies more to most roleplayed weapons dealing. An arms dealing incident is made federal by transporting the weapons across state lines, which is how the bulk of guns used in California crimes enter circulation. Arizona and Nevada are major weapons shipment points, being gun states in which large amounts of firearms can be acquired in legally murky or outright illegal gun sales and also being states which border California, where those weapons can be sold for several times their retail value. The penalties for federal offences increase sharply, to a maximum of 10 years in federal prison and much more extensive fines. In addition most people who engage in these activities are already convicted felons prohibited from possessing firearms, which carries an extra five years. 320. Illegal Sale, Lease, or Transfer of a Firearm is the LSRP penal code entry for arms trafficking. It's a low-end felony. 324. Illegal Distribution of Ammunition will probably also come up. Between these two charges, being stacked (or multiplied) by the amount of arms and ammunition you're selling, your character is looking at heavy time. If your character is convicted of major arms trafficking you should probably also roleplay a more serious federal conviction, assuming you're roleplaying interstate transactions. I suggest this for 'realism' purposes, as any major arms trafficker irl is investigated by a federal taskforce and usually ends up with heavy sentences. Ultimately it's up to you though. Typically people are only ever charged with weapons possession on these servers, as arms dealing investigations are rarely done, so I don't see this particular issue coming up much. But you should be aware of the potential consequences your character faces and how serious arms trafficking is taken in a gun restricted state like California (and therefore San Andreas). There's also 319. Manufacture of a Destructive Device or Prohibited Weapon, covering fabricated weapons and arms conversion devices, which is a newer trend in arms trafficking. Shmoe has covered this here. In regards to your actual roleplay, you have a couple of options. This is assuming you are a faction member who is selling weapons directly acquired by your faction from the 'scheme' and you're unsure how to roleplay this. Generally speaking these guns will have crossed the state border, so you can either roleplay being that level of arms trafficker yourself or you can roleplay having acquired your weapons from somebody who specializes in this as their criminal 'profession'. From there your roleplay is a simple question of actually selling the guns on to other characters. I would suggest some people experiment with roleplaying a dedicated arms trafficker, as most people involved in this business do it 'professionally'. Weapons dealing in real life, unlike on roleplay servers, is much less profitable than drug dealing so the only people who seriously profit from it are those who specialize in it. Criminal organizations have constant easy access to firearms and do not really prioritize it as a business, as is done in roleplay. NB: You should not roleplay internationally 'smuggled' weapons, as is sometimes done, particularly by European factions. This does not happen, unless for some reason somebody has gotten their hands on a massive shipment of weapons somewhere and it's worth taking the risk to smuggle them into the United States for sale. The U.S. is the biggest gun country in the world - guns come from there, they are not smuggled there. International arms trafficking in the United States goes the other way, into Canada and Mexico. Your guns will be from the U.S., probably a gun state like Arizona, New Mexico or Texas. I hope this will be informative for some people who might not be familiar with how arms trafficking actually works in places like California.

  12. Hey everyone, Today we're releasing our penal and vehicle code. We decided instead of recycling from SAMP, we would rewrite it from scratch. We took some guidance from the SAMP penal code to get a gist of how to write it, but for the most part, it's a fresh one. We looked to the California penal code for inspiration and some charges are named and indexed from it. Our goal for this penal code was to make it as clear as possible so that both illegal and legal roleplayers would be able to comprehend it without issue. Lets talk about prison time: We decided that, for now, we're going to be sticking with an hour/minute based time system for sentencing. This is a hot topic and a lot of people have differing opinions but we feel this is the best way to go for the time being. Our goal in the future is to adapt to a court system and base sentencing and time off of that. It's a whole discussion and it's still being brainstormed but I hope to have something to show there after launch. Some charges aren't in the right title? You may see, for example, 211. Robbery inside Title 1 and wonder why it's there when it doesn't follow the numbering at all. Well, this is one of the ways we looked to California for inspiration. Everyone understands when they hear "187" that it's Murder. "211" is Robbery. For these common charges, we decided to number them based off of California and how everyone knows them by.   27. Hey all, Today I'm happy to showcase to you guys how far along we've came with our damage system which is just about complete. It's been really fun testing and we can't wait for you guys to hop in game soon and experience it yourself. Check out this video by @Xanakin to see more about it: We really brainstormed how to handle damages and different type of weapons and I think we came out with a pretty solid system. We currently have more than 60 custom inventory weapons implemented and more than 20 different ammo types. Each weapon will have a base damage and a list of compatible ammo and a range of distances it can fire accurately and how far. V's native range for hitting targets is quite large so this was necessary to do. Each ammo type will be configured with a different multiplier. So some types of ammo will be stronger, some will be weaker and so forth. When it comes to deciding how much damage it's time to give, it all comes down to these factors: base damage, ammo multiplier, distance and bodypart. Some bodyparts will increase your damage, and some may lower it. Another part of our system that I'm quite happy about is the attachment system! We've added just about every weapon component that exists on GTA V and that will all be accessible. As demonstrated in the video, you'll be able to have each piece in your inventory and use them on weapons it's compatible with (not all can have attachments)! Drug System One of the most difficult systems for me to approach was the drug system. Every drug on the server will be unique in the effects it provides. These effects are divided into three categories - Visual, Positive and Negative. It's almost an art to find a way to balance the three aspects of each drug, while keeping them unique and desirable. We're launching with a handful of drugs only, but we already have plans for the near future to expand the system with more and more substances. Visual Effects Some of the drugs will have visual effects that affect the player's graphics and camera. With every drug, visual effects start as barely noticeable to mild for small and regular doses. The effects get more pronounced and wonky the more high you get, so it's up to you how much of the visual experience you want. Positive & Negative Effects While no drug will make you a superhuman, some of them tie into the damage system to give you an edge one way or another. The type and-or scale of the effect is different for each drug. It's worth noting that it also depends on the dose you take, in case of overdoing it, you might be overwhelmed by the negative effects more than helped by the positive ones. This paragraph is intentionally vague to encourage exploration after launch Other interesting aspects of the system include an overdose script, which is different for alcohol, stimulants and opiates. Make sure to keep a Narcan handy! MDC The MDC on LS-RP was light years ahead of any other SA-MP server and we're aiming to achieve the same on GTA V as well. The UI is a simulated old Windows-like OS, complete with a window management system, process system and different programs for Legal tasks. The MDC will be available to the PD, SD, FD and GOV to handle their duties. We aim to move as much game-related functionality and record keeping into the game, instead of using external tools.
